Pneumatic Fenders are essentially air-filled rubber fenders that provide a cushioning effect between the vessel and the dock. These fenders are highly versatile and can be used for a variety of vessels, including tankers, bulk carriers, and cruise ships. The core principle behind their operation is the compression of air within the fender, which absorbs the energy generated during berthing.
The design of Pneumatic Fenders is one of the key factors that contribute to their superiority. They are typically constructed from high-quality rubber and reinforced with synthetic tire-cord layers. This construction ensures durability and long service life, even under harsh marine conditions. The air-filled core provides excellent energy absorption and low reaction force, making them ideal for protecting both the vessel and the dock.
There are several types of Pneumatic Fenders available, each designed for specific applications. The most common types include chain-tire net type, sling type, and hydro-pneumatic type. Chain-tire net type fenders are covered with a chain and tire net for added protection against abrasion. Sling type fenders are lightweight and easy to install, making them suitable for temporary berthing. Hydro-pneumatic fenders are partially filled with water and air, providing enhanced stability for submarines and other underwater vessels.
Pneumatic Fenders are used in a variety of maritime applications due to their superior performance and reliability. Here are some common scenarios where these fenders are employed:
During ship-to-ship transfers, vessels come into close contact with each other, making effective fendering essential. Pneumatic Fenders provide a reliable buffer between the vessels, preventing damage during cargo transfer operations.
Pneumatic Fenders are widely used in ports for docking operations. Their high energy absorption and low reaction force make them ideal for protecting both the vessel and the dock during berthing. They are particularly useful in busy ports where vessels frequently come and go.
In offshore environments, Pneumatic Fenders are used to protect platforms and vessels during mooring operations. Their robust construction and ability to withstand harsh marine conditions make them suitable for offshore applications.
